Campus Support

For several years, uninvited visitors have invaded the Kutztown University campus community, often spouting hateful rhetoric and trying to incite violent responses which they film and use to rev up their base and raise money for their hateful causes. Because we and Kutztown University support freedom of speech, we cannot throw them off campus or hide them from view. But that doesn't mean we can't come together and strongly support the people the uninvited visitors are attacking.

Our Solution: PLEDGE TO STOP HATE

A fair distance away from where the uninvited visitors choose to stand, we will set up a PLEDGE TO STOP HATE table to support the people the uninvited visitors are targeting with hate. Look for the rainbow feather flags PLEDGE TO STOP HATE. Do Your Part
